1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is figurative language?
Back
Figurative language is a way of using words to create a special meaning or effect, often by comparing things or describing them in a creative way.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is personification?
Back
Personification is a type of figurative language where human qualities are given to animals, objects, or ideas.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Example of personification: 'The car danced across the icy road.' What does this mean?
Back
It means that the car moved in a lively or graceful way, as if it were dancing.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is alliteration?
Back
Alliteration is the repetition of the same initial sound in a series of words.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Example of alliteration: 'Poppy platypuses pick prickly pineapples.' What does this mean?
Back
This sentence uses alliteration with the 'p' sound at the beginning of several words.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a simile?
Back
A simile is a figure of speech that compares two different things using the words 'like' or 'as'.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Example of simile: 'Our class is as good as gold.' What does this mean?
Back
It means that the class is very good or well-behaved, comparing it to something valuable.
